hyperconnectivity

/HH AY1 P ER0 K AH0 N EH1 K T IH1 V AH0 T IY0/
noun
  1. 1

    Increased connectedness of human beings through social media, etc.

  2. 2

    (computing) The state of a network in which the number of nodes is far in excess of the number of users.

  3. 3

    (pathology) The state of the brain, in schizophrenia or epileptic seizure, in which an excessive number of connections are made between neurons.
